Dai Nam University launches online contest "Green Living Challenge - DNU Go Green Challenge"

In order to educate awareness and raise responsibility for environmental protection among staff, lecturers and students; deeply spread the message of joining hands to protect the environment in the community; continue and maintain the success of environmental protection activities of Dai Nam teachers and students (Traditional camp "Youth with green living" - Green Saturday - Action month for a clean Hanoi - Week of "saying no" to plastic bags and single-use plastic products...); celebrate the 90th anniversary of the founding of the Ho Chi Minh Communist Youth Union (March 26, 1931 - March 26, 2021) and respond to Earth Day 2021 (April 22, 2021), Dai Nam University launched the online contest "Green living challenge - DNU Go Green Challenge" with a total prize value of up to 14 million VND.

According to Ms. Cao Thi Hoa, as usual, every year, Dai Nam University has many large-scale activities in Youth Month following current national topics. However, this year, due to the impact of the Covid-19 outbreak, the school decided to move Youth Month activities online. The Green Living Challenge - DNU Go Green Challenge is one of the online competitions that kicks off the school's Youth Month 2021.
Contestants use recycled and used items (no plastic bags or disposable plastic items), natural products such as dried leaves, water hyacinths or short-term plants to create, design and manufacture products that have value in life, such as: Wall paintings, handmade decorative items, fashion, etc.
Contestants send to the Organizing Committee photos and videos of their products, with notes about the ingredients and uses of the product. Note: Contestants are responsible for the copyright of their entries, photos (videos) sent must be in HD resolution.

How to calculate points:
- BTC will base on the data provided by Dai Nam University fanpage and the scores given by the judges and calculate the total score according to the following formula:
(70% * Article reach + 30% of judges' score = Total entry score)
Time for receiving entries and announcing prizes:
- From March 5-11, 2021: The Organizing Committee receives and selects contestants' entries.
- March 12, 2021: The Organizing Committee announced qualified entries on Dai Nam University Fanpage.
- From March 13-18, 2021: Time to vote for contest products.
- March 20, 2021: Announcement of results.
Scoring scale for the judges:
- Aesthetics: 30 points
- Creativity: 30 points
- Practical applicability: 40 points
Total: 100 points
Prize structure:
- 01 first prize: 5,000,000 VND/prize
- 02 second prizes: 2,000,000 VND/prize
- 03 third prizes: 1,000,000 VND/prize
- 04 secondary prizes: 500,000 VND/prize
Total prize: 14 million VND
